Census Tract 3203.01 vs Census Tract 3202.02
PLACE A
Census Tract 3203.01, Marion County, Indiana
VS
PLACE B
Census Tract 3202.02, Marion County, Indiana
Census Tract 3203.01 is 31% smaller than Census Tract 3202.02. Census Tract 3202.02 earns more, with a median household income $23,787 higher.
